/// Query to select only property keys of given ids. All
/// of the ids must exist in the database.
///
/// The result will be number of elements returned and the list
/// of elements with all properties except all values will be empty.
#[cfg_attr(feature = "serde", derive(serde::Serialize, serde::Deserialize))]
#[cfg_attr(feature = "openapi", derive(utoipa::ToSchema))]
#[cfg_attr(feature = "derive", derive(agdb::DbSerialize))]
#[cfg_attr(feature = "api", derive(agdb::TypeDefImpl))]
#[derive(Clone, Debug, PartialEq)]
pub struct SelectKeysQuery(pub QueryIds);

impl Query for SelectKeysQuery {
    fn process<Store: StorageData>(&self, db: &DbImpl<Store>) -> Result<QueryResult, DbError> {
        let mut result = QueryResult::default();

        let db_ids = match &self.0 {
            QueryIds::Ids(ids) => {
                let mut db_ids = Vec::with_capacity(ids.len());

                for query_id in ids {
                    db_ids.push(db.db_id(query_id)?);
                }

                db_ids
            }
            QueryIds::Search(search_query) => search_query.search(db)?,
        };

        result.elements.reserve(db_ids.len());
        result.result = db_ids.len() as i64;

        for id in db_ids {
            result.elements.push(DbElement {
                id,
                from: db.from_id(id),
                to: db.to_id(id),
                values: db
                    .keys(id)?
                    .into_iter()
                    .map(|k| (k, DbValue::default()).into())
                    .collect(),
            });
        }

        Ok(result)
    }
}

impl Query for &SelectKeysQuery {
    fn process<Store: StorageData>(&self, db: &DbImpl<Store>) -> Result<QueryResult, DbError> {
        (*self).process(db)
    }
}
